Attackers Chain Two PaperCut Flaws to Execute Code Without Authentication
Attackers are chaining two recently patched PaperCut NG/MF weaknesses to gain unauthenticated code execution on exposed systems. PaperCut issued an emergency update with added hardening after exploitation activity was observed.
Why it matters: Treat PaperCut as a high-priority patch target, especially where admin interfaces are reachable from untrusted networks; review logs for unusual access and restrict management exposure.

Critical cPanel Flaw Could Let One Hosting Customer Take Root Control of a Whole Server
cPanel patched a critical flaw in domain parking and addon domain handling that could let one hosting customer escalate to root-level code execution on a shared server. The issue affects supported cPanel and WHM versions.
Why it matters: Shared hosting providers should apply updates immediately, verify tenant isolation controls, and watch for suspicious privilege changes or unexpected process activity on multi-user servers.

Cosmos EVM Flaw Exploited After Cosmos Labs Knew Every Blockchain Running It Was Vulnerable
A critical balance-handling flaw in the shared Cosmos EVM module was exploited across multiple blockchains, resulting in stolen funds between August 20 and August 25. Cosmos Labs rated the issue critical and warned affected chains using the vulnerable module.
Why it matters: Blockchain operators should rapidly inventory shared dependencies, apply upstream fixes, and add monitoring for abnormal balance movements or contract state changes.

GiveWP WordPress donation plugin flaw lets hackers execute server commands
A maximum-severity flaw in the GiveWP WordPress donation plugin could allow unauthenticated attackers to run commands on the underlying web server. Sites using the plugin are at elevated risk if they remain unpatched.
Why it matters: WordPress administrators should update the plugin promptly, remove unused plugins, and monitor web servers for unexpected files, processes, or outbound connections.

ownCloud Flaw Exploited to Steal Nuclear Records From Philippine Research Body
CISA added a critical ownCloud vulnerability to its Known Exploited Vulnerabilities catalog after reports linked exploitation to theft of records from a Philippine nuclear research organization. The activity underscores continued targeting of file-sharing and collaboration platforms.
Why it matters: Organizations running ownCloud should follow KEV remediation timelines, confirm patch status, rotate potentially exposed secrets, and review access to sensitive document repositories.

Two Unitree G1 EDU Humanoid Robot Flaws Enable Root RCE, One Starts Over Bluetooth
Researchers disclosed two root-level remote code execution chains affecting Unitree G1 EDU humanoid robots, including one path involving Bluetooth Low Energy exposure. The vulnerabilities show how robotics platforms can inherit both cyber and physical safety risks.
Why it matters: Teams deploying robots should apply vendor fixes, limit wireless exposure, segment robot networks, and include operational safety checks in vulnerability response plans.
